Diretoria de Gestão de Tecnologia da Informação (DGTI)
Skip to main content

Carga do banco de dados

Sistema do Programa de Gestão/SUSEP - Carga de dados para o BD

Microsoft SQL Server Express

FONTE DOS DADOS (Formatação)

DESCREVER A ELABORAÇÃO DA PLANILHA.CSV: DE ONDE OS DADOS SÃO RETIRADOS E A FORMATAÇÃO DAS TABELAS

  • Os dados a serem carregados no banco de dados são extraídos do SUAP.
  • ÉAs feitotabelas uma filtroserem preenchidas previamente são PessoaUnidadeTipoFuncao e Feriado.

    A modelagem das tabelas é baseada nos dados de teste inseridos pelo script 5 (opcional) da instalação.

    • Para compor a tabela Pessoa são filtradas as seguintes informações:
      • nome;
      • CPF (campo para consulta LDAP*);
      • data de nascimento;
      • matrícula SIAPE;
      • e-mail institucional (campo para consulta LDAP*);
      • id do setor de locação (tabela Unidade);
      • tipo de função (tabela tipoFuncao);
      • carga horária.

    * método de autenticação do IFSertãoPE

    • nome;A tabela Unidade recebe os seguintes campos:
      • id do setor;
      •  sigla do setor;
      • nome por extenso do setor;
      • unidade pai (segundo organograma);
      • chefe titular do setor (gestor de todos os níveis dependentes abaixo);
      • chefe substituto do setor (gestor de todos os níveis dependentes abaixo).

    MANIPULAÇÃO DO BANCO

    • Utilizar

      Para manipulação do banco de dados, tabelas e dados é utilizada a ferramenta DBeaver.

      para
      • Estabelecer conexão com o banco local SQL Server e manipulaçexibir estrutura de tabelas da coleção dosprograma_gestao: dados
        • programa_gestao do> banco.dbo > Tabelas > Tabela_Exemplo

        DESCREVER

      • CONEXÃO
      • Primeiramente AOé BANCOpossível DEvisualizar DADOSas Epropriedades VISUALIZAÇÃOde DAScada INFORMAÇÕEScoluna, NOSincluindo CAMPOStipagem, Eidentidade TABELASe (TIPAGEMrestrições Ede ETC.)nulidade PELOe DBEAVER

        respectivas descrições.
      • Na aba Dado são exibidas as colunas no formato original de tabela, onde os campos pode ser manipulados.
      • Na terceira aba ER Diagrama, são exibidas as entidades-relacionamentos entre as tabelas e colunas em todo o banco de dados.

      IMPORTAÇÃO DOS DADOS

      DESCREVERA Oferramenta PROCESSODBeaver DEpermite IMPORTAÇÃOpopular DASas PLANILHA.tabelas do banco utilizando as planilhas (previamente modeladas) como fonte por meio de importação dos respectivos dados.

      • Com o clique direito na tabela a ser populada, selecionar a opção Importar Dados.
        • Selecionar a opção "Importar a partir de arquivo CSV", PARAescolher DENTROo DASrespectivo RESPECTIVASarquivo TABELASe DOprosseguir BANCO

          com o processo de importação.